FIREWORK FOUNDATION, founded in 2011, is a community nonprofit in the Youth Development sector that reported $1.3M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 198%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$810K, a strong 64% operating margin.

Mission

TO EMPOWER CHILDREN FROM UNDERSERVED COMMUNITIES BY IGNITING THEIR INNER LIGHT THROUGH ART
